Details for: Matrassteig (Weg durch den Stein)
Brief description
Wie ein Hochgebirgssteig windet sich der Matrassteig ausgehend von der Greiner Donaubrücke über knapp 300 Höhenmeter auf den Brandstetterkogel. Ein einmaliges Erlebnis in den schroffen Hängen des Strudengaues.
Description
Starting at the bridge Grein, (on the corner of Highway 119), a steep path leads onto a hill. The trail now nearly horizontally leads further along the entire side of the mountain with impressive rock crashes (the way continues under the stones) and magnificent views into the Danube valley and ends after an ascent at the Brandstetterkogel Hütte (cabin). The trail is named after Edaurd Matras (1862-1945), the President of the "Austrian tourist Club" from 1912-1939. If you like, you can get off halfway and continue to Wiesen (service stations).
